Akash Islary Arrested in Gohpur Police’s Scooter Theft Crackdown

7 stolen scooters recovered; investigation ongoing in Biswanath district

by Ananya Mehta

In a significant operation, the Gohpur Police have recovered seven stolen TVS NTORQ scooters during a series of raids conducted between April 19 and 27 across various locations within the jurisdiction of Gohpur Police Station in Biswanath district.

The recovered scooters are suspected to be stolen property, with three of them linked to different police cases:

One scooter is connected to Gohpur PS Case No. 38/25

One scooter is associated with Bihpuria PS GDE No. 19

One scooter is linked to Helem PS Case No. 32/25

These scooters were promptly handed over to the respective police stations for further investigation. The remaining four scooters are still under investigation to determine their origins and rightful owners, with the police focusing on dismantling the network involved in these thefts.

As part of the investigation, the police arrested Akash Islary (20), a resident of Modhya Sonapur village under Gohpur PS. He was taken into custody, and further interrogation is underway to uncover more details about the thefts and to identify potential accomplices involved in the operation.
